American conservatives have intensified their criticism towards MSNBC host Joy Reid following her latest controversial remarks targeting White Christians in America. Reid’s question, “Why does America need more kids?” has sparked outrage among conservatives, who deem her comments offensive and divisive. The incident underscores ongoing tensions between political ideologies, with Reid’s statement adding fuel to the fiery debate over cultural values and demographic trends in the United States.

According to Sportskeeda, Reid faced sharp criticism after launching into a controversial tirade regarding Alabama’s embryo ruling, intertwining themes of illegal immigration and race. In a viral video in February 2024, Reid targeted Senator Tommy Tuberville’s endorsement of more children in response to the state’s Supreme Court decision. 

Following that, Reid challenged Tuberville’s stance, questioning the necessity for increased childbearing in the United States, particularly in Alabama. Her remarks, which referenced historical contexts of slavery and economic exploitation, have ignited a storm of online backlash. 

Despite the uproar, Reid has remained silent amidst mounting pressure for an explanation or apology.
